I was on my way back to GP from George when just before De Rust, I got a cut in my rear tire about 5cm long . I think it was on the section where they are working on the road. Anyway, after 5 plugs and two bottles of sealant, I could not fix it. Pumped the tire to 4 bar and high-tailed back to Oudtshoorn. As I came into Oudtshoorn , I spotted two guys on bikes at the petrol station. They told me there are two bike shops in town which are both closed (Saturday 16:00!) and would not carry tires for a 1200 GS anyway. Sigh! Followed them to Die Smitswinkel as the owner is a big biker, but he couldn’t help either. After a few Doubles, one of the okes in the bar gives me a phone number to call. This gets me in touch with Neville from Eden Bike & Tire in George. It is now almost 17:00. Neville says he is actually having a braai at his house, but jumps in his bakkie anyway to drive across the mountain to come and get the rear wheel which I already removed.
Next morning (Sunday) 6:30, Neville is back in Oudtshoorn with a new tire fitted and I can get going again.
So, there you have it, where to find a tire on a Saturday afternoon, phone Neville.
This is just a shout out to Neville for going out of his way to help me.
